Full Stack Engineer

Full Stack Engineer

Full-Time 50000 - 70000 £ / year (est.) No working from home possible
Limelight Health

At a Glance

  • Tasks: Join a dynamic team to develop and deliver high-quality software solutions.
  • Company: A leading bank focused on innovation and engineering excellence.
  • Benefits: Competitive salary, remote work options, and continuous learning opportunities.
  • Other info: Collaborative environment with excellent career growth potential.
  • Why this job: Make an impact in the banking sector while growing your tech skills.
  • Qualifications: Experience in Python or Java, and strong UI skills with React or similar.

The predicted salary is between 50000 - 70000 £ per year.

Join us as a Full Stack Engineer in our growing Engineering organization and help shape the software products that power the bank's most critical platforms. You’ll be part of a modern, product-focused engineering team responsible for building and running the software that underpins all of our core infrastructure services. Bringing your full stack development experience and passion for quality engineering, you’ll help us strengthen our software engineering and DevOps practices as we continue to evolve our platform capabilities. This is an opportunity to contribute to high-impact technology, grow your skills, and build a long-term career in an environment that values innovation, engineering excellence, and continuous learning.

Qualifications

  • Proficiency in programming languages including Python or Java for backend development, and strong UI development skills using React, JavaScript, or similar modern frontend frameworks.
  • Database design and management (PostgreSQL, SQL, or Oracle), containerization technologies (OpenShift and Kubernetes), and CI/CD pipelines and orchestration tools, particularly GitLab.
  • Software architecture, design patterns, clean coding practices, microservices, and API development.

Additional Highly Valued Skills

  • Advanced knowledge in test-driven development, behaviour-oriented design, and Agile methodologies.
  • Experience collaborating with product managers, designers, and other stakeholders across all aspects of the software development lifecycle (SDLC).
  • Designing and implementing high-quality, scalable, and resilient full stack solutions with cloud platform experience (AWS, Azure, or GCP).

Accountabilities

  • Development and delivery of high-quality software solutions by using industry aligned programming languages, frameworks, and tools. Ensuring that code is scalable, maintainable, and optimized for performance.
  • Cross-functional collaboration with product managers, designers, and other engineers to define software requirements, devise solution strategies, and ensure seamless integration and alignment with business objectives.
  • Collaboration with peers, participate in code reviews, and promote a culture of code quality and knowledge sharing.
  • Stay informed of industry technology trends and innovations and actively contribute to the organization’s technology communities to foster a culture of technical excellence and growth.
  • Adherence to secure coding practices to mitigate vulnerabilities, protect sensitive data, and ensure secure software solutions.
  • Implementation of effective unit testing practices to ensure proper code design, readability, and reliability.

Full Stack Engineer employer: Limelight Health

As a Full Stack Engineer at our innovative bank, you'll thrive in a dynamic work culture that prioritises engineering excellence and continuous learning. We offer competitive benefits, opportunities for professional growth, and the chance to work on high-impact technology that shapes our core infrastructure. Join us in a collaborative environment where your contributions are valued, and you can build a rewarding long-term career.

Limelight Health

Contact Details:

Limelight Health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Full Stack Engineer

Tip Number 1

Network like a pro! Reach out to your connections in the tech industry, attend meetups, and join online forums. You never know who might have the inside scoop on job openings or can refer you directly.

Tip Number 2

Show off your skills! Create a portfolio showcasing your projects, especially those that highlight your full stack development experience. Make sure to include links to your GitHub or any live demos to impress potential employers.

Tip Number 3

Prepare for interviews by brushing up on your technical skills and practicing common coding challenges. Don’t forget to also prepare questions about the company’s tech stack and culture to show your genuine interest.

Tip Number 4

Apply through our website! We love seeing applications come directly from candidates who are excited about joining us. Tailor your application to highlight how your skills align with our needs as a Full Stack Engineer.

We think you need these skills to ace Full Stack Engineer

Python
Java
React
JavaScript
PostgreSQL
SQL
Oracle

Some tips for your application 🫡

Tailor Your CV:Make sure your CV reflects the skills and experiences that match our Full Stack Engineer role. Highlight your proficiency in Python or Java for backend development and your strong UI skills with React or JavaScript. We want to see how you can contribute to our team!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Share your passion for quality engineering and how your experience aligns with our values of innovation and continuous learning. Let us know why you’re excited about this opportunity at StudySmarter.

Showcase Your Projects:If you've worked on any relevant projects, make sure to include them! Whether it's a personal project or something from a previous job, we love seeing practical examples of your full stack development skills and how you’ve implemented clean coding practices.

Apply Through Our Website:We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you don’t miss out on any important updates. Plus, it shows us you’re keen to join our team!

How to prepare for a job interview at Limelight Health

Know Your Tech Stack

Make sure you’re well-versed in the programming languages and frameworks mentioned in the job description, like Python, Java, React, and JavaScript. Brush up on your database management skills with PostgreSQL or SQL, and be ready to discuss your experience with containerization technologies like OpenShift and Kubernetes.

Showcase Your Collaboration Skills

Since this role involves working closely with product managers, designers, and other engineers, be prepared to share examples of how you've successfully collaborated in past projects. Highlight your experience in cross-functional teams and how you’ve contributed to the software development lifecycle.

Demonstrate Your Problem-Solving Approach

Be ready to tackle some technical questions or coding challenges during the interview. Think out loud as you solve problems to showcase your thought process. This will help the interviewers see how you approach complex issues and your understanding of clean coding practices and design patterns.

Stay Updated on Industry Trends

Show your passion for continuous learning by discussing recent technology trends or innovations that excite you. Mention any relevant communities or forums you participate in, as this demonstrates your commitment to staying informed and contributing to a culture of technical excellence.